A point mass of 1 kg collides elastically with a stationary point mass of 5 kg. After their collision, the 1 kg mass reverses its direction and moves with a speed of 2 ms ~ . Which of the following statement(s) is/are correct for the system of these two masses?
Total momentum of the system is 3 kg ms−1
Momentum of 5 kg mass after collision is 4kg ms−1
Kinetic energy of the centre of mass is 0.75 J
Total kinetic energy of the system is 4 J
Kinetic energy of the centre of mass is 0.75 J
Solution
v1′=(m1+m2m1−m2)v1+(m1+m22m2)v2
- 2 = (1+51−5)v1+0 \hspace20mm (asv2=0)
∴v1=3ms−1
v2′=(m2+m1m2−m1)v2+(m2+m12m1)v1
= 0 + (62×1)(3)=1ms−1
PCM=Pi = (1) (3) = 3 kg -m/s
P5′= ( 5 ) (1) = 5 kg - m / s
KCM=2MCMPCM2=2×69=0.75 J
Ktotal=21×1×(3)2=4.5 J
∴ Correct options are (a) and (c)
